Johnny Depp Long Hair: A Signature Look Through the Yearsgreendigital
Johnny Depp, synonymous with eclectic roles and unparalleled acting prowess. has also been a significant figure in fashion and style. Johnny Depp long hair is a distinctive trademark among the various elements that define his unique persona. This article delves into the evolution, impact. and cultural significance of Johnny Depp long hair. exploring how it has contributed to his iconic status.
Follow us on: Pinterest
Introduction
Johnny Depp is an actor known for his chameleon-like ability to transform into a wide range of characters. from the eccentric Captain Jack Sparrow in "Pirates of the Caribbean" to the introspective Edward Scissorhands. His long hair is one constant throughout his evolving roles and public appearances. Johnny Depp long hair is not a style choice but a significant aspect of his identity. contributing to his allure and mystique. This article explores the journey and significance of Johnny Depp long hair. highlighting how it has become integral to his brand.
The Early Years: A Budding Star with Signature Locks
1980s: The Rise of a Young Heartthrob
Johnny Depp's journey in Hollywood began in the 1980s. with his breakout role in the television series "21 Jump Street." During this time, his hair was short, but it was already clear that Depp had a penchant for unique and edgy styles. By the decade's end, Depp started experimenting with longer hair. setting the stage for a lifelong signature.
1990s: From Heartthrob to Icon
The 1990s were transformative for Johnny Depp his career and personal style. Films like "Edward Scissorhands" (1990) and "Benny & Joon" (1993) saw Depp sporting various hair lengths and styles. But, his long, unkempt hair in "What's Eating Gilbert Grape" (1993) began to draw significant attention. This period marked the beginning of Johnny Depp long hair. which became a defining feature of his image.
The Iconic Roles: Hair as a Character Element
Edward Scissorhands (1990)
In "Edward Scissorhands," Johnny Depp's character had a wild and mane that complemented his ethereal and misunderstood persona. This role showcased how long hair Johnny Depp could enhance a character's depth and mystery.
Captain Jack Sparrow: The Pirate with Flowing Locks
One of Johnny Depp's iconic roles is Captain Jack Sparrow from the "Pirates of the Caribbean" series. Sparrow's long, dreadlocked hair symbolised his rebellious and unpredictable nature. The character's look, complete with beads and trinkets woven into his hair. was a collaboration between Depp and the film's costume designers. This style became iconic and influenced fashion trends and Halloween costumes worldwide.
Other Memorable Characters
Depp's long hair has also been featured in other roles, such as Ichabod Crane in "Sleepy Hollow" (1999). and Roux in "Chocolat" (2000). In these films, his hair added a layer of authenticity and depth to his characters. proving that Johnny Depp with long hair is more than a style—it's a storytelling tool.

Instructions
Apply rated voltage to the relay coil to ensure correct relay type.
When using a power supply containing a ripple voltage, suppress
the ripple factor within 6% however, a complete DC voltage is best for the coil
power to make sure of stable relay operation.
+
Pickup voltage and dropout voltage depend on the ripple factor R
–
when power is supplied through a rectification
circuit. Include a smoothing capacitor for better
operation.
Special consideration should be taken when driving an element at the Incorrect Correct
same time as the relay operation for the circuit design. Leakage current (Io)
TE
flows through the relay coil while the relay is off. Leakage current causes coil R
release failure or adversely affects the vibration resistance and shock Io
resistance. It is advisable to design a circuit as shown.
Connecting a diode to suppress at the back electromotive force prevents a Back emf suppressing diode
high-voltage pulse which is generated when the relay coil is turned off, causing
transistor to deteriorate or break, make sure the coil release time is slightly longer.
To shorten the coil release time, connect a Zener diode which is slightly higher
than the power voltage, between the collector and emitter of the transistor.
Protection
When an inrush current flows through the load, the contact may become welded. The contact ratings show maximum values,
Make sure that these values are not exceeded. Contact a contact protection circuit, such as a current limiting resistor
as a optional solution.
This protection circuit can be used when the load impedance is smaller than the
RC impedance in an AC load power circuit.
R: Resistor of approximately the same resistance value as the load
C: 0.1 to 1 µF
This protection circuit can be used for both AC and DC load power circuits.
R: Resistor of approximately the same resistance value as the load
C: 0.1 to 1 µF
This protection circuit can be used for DC load power circuits. Use a diode with
the following ratings.
Reverse withstand voltage: Power voltage of the load circuit x 10
Forward current: More than the load current.
Prevents
This protection circuit is very effective in arc suppression when
opening the contact however, the capacitor is charged while the
contacts are opened else the capacitor is discharged through the
contacts, increasing the possibility of contact welding.
This protection circuit is very effective in arc suppression when
opening the contact however, a current flows to charge the capacitor,
causing contact welding when the contacts are closed.

Safety Precautions
Do not drop, shock or remove the relay cover to maintain the initial characteristics.
The relay cover cannot be removed from the base during normal operation.
Use the relay in environments free from dust, condensation, dioxide or hydrogen sulfide.
Make sure that the coil voltage does not exceed applicable coil voltage range.
Prevent usage of relays in the vicinity of strong magnetic field, as that my cause in malfunctioning of relays.
Failure to turn off power before wiring, installation, removal and
maintenance may cause electrical shock or fire hazard.
Attention on specifications and rated values to prevent electrical shock or fire hazard.
Use wires of the proper size to meet voltage and current requirements.
Tighten the terminal screws on the relay socket to the proper tightening torque.
Prevent using the check button as a switch.
The durability of the check button is a minimum of 200 operations.
It is advisable to apply a positive voltage to terminals of neighboring poles and a negative voltage to the other terminals of neighboring
poles when using DC loads on 4PDT relays to prevent the possibility of short circuits.
A soldering iron of 30 to 60W would be recommended when soldering the relay terminals and the preferred
time to complete soldering is within 4 seconds approximately.
